Cómo ejecutar y depurar un proyecto flexible de App Engine de manera local dentro de Eclipse

Esta página te muestra cómo ejecutar y depurar tu proyecto flexible de App Engine en un servidor Jetty que se ejecuta en tu computadora local.

Antes de comenzar

  1. Instala Eclipse Jetty Integration desde el mercado de Eclipse si aún no lo has hecho.

Cómo crear configuraciones de ejecución y depuración

Si deseas crear una configuración de ejecución y depuración nueva para tu app:

  1. Selecciona tu aplicación flexible en el Explorador de proyectos.

  2. Selecciona Run > Run Configurations... (Ejecutar > Ejecutar configuraciones).

    Un cuadro de diálogo para crear los parámetros de configuración de ejecución del proyecto seleccionado. El panel izquierdo proporciona una lista de opciones de servidor, y se selecciona Jetty Webapp. Hay íconos disponibles para crear, duplicar y borrar los parámetros de configuración de inicio.

  3. Selecciona Jetty Webapp en el panel izquierdo.

  4. Haz clic en el ícono New launch configuration (Nueva configuración de inicio).

    Un cuadro de diálogo para establecer los parámetros de configuración de ejecución del proyecto seleccionado. El panel izquierdo proporciona una lista de opciones de servidor, y se selecciona Jetty Webapp. El panel derecho tiene campos para el nombre de la configuración de ejecución y el nombre del proyecto. Un botón para explorar y seleccionar un proyecto diferente. Campos para la carpeta WebApp y la Ruta de contexto. Botones para seleccionar diferentes puertos HTTP y HTTPS, con una casilla de verificación para habilitar HTTPS.

  5. La configuración de ejecución Name (Nombre) se autocompleta con el nombre del proyecto.

  6. Completa los otros campos según sea necesario.

  7. Haz clic en Run (Ejecutar).

Para obtener más información sobre las opciones de configuración disponibles cuando se crean configuraciones de ejecución y depuración, consulta la documentación de Eclipse Jetty.

Cómo iniciar tu proyecto con Jetty

Luego de crear la configuración de ejecución, puedes iniciar tu proyecto en el servidor Jetty a través de Run > Run As > Run with Jetty (Ejecutar > Ejecutar como > Ejecutar con Jetty). Tu proyecto estará disponible en http://localhost:8080/ o en el puerto que especificaste en la configuración de ejecución.

Para depurar tu proyecto, selecciona Run > Debug As > Run with Jetty (Ejecutar > Depurar como > Ejecutar con Jetty).

Para detener el servidor Jetty, haz clic en el botón Terminate (Finalizar) (el cuadrado rojo) en la barra de herramientas de la Consola para salir de Jetty.

¿Qué sigue?